Gregg and co-driver Dawes win Rally Trinidad

Kyle Gregg and co-driver Marcia Dawes have joined Jeffery Panton and co-driver Michael Fennell Jr, as the only competitors to win Rally Jamaica and Rally Trinidad in the same Caribbean calender year.The feat was achieved this past weekend. Two time Rally Jamaica champion Gregg and co-driver Dawes produced some clever driving in their Mitsubishi Evolution 9 to win ten out of the  seventeen stages to be crowned champions of Rally Trinidad on their first trip.

The Jamaican pair were involved in a ding dong battle with Trinidadian number one Stuart Johnson and Scott Sheppard who overturned with four stages remaining. Gregg and Dawes covered the 18 stages in one hour, 7 minutes and 33 seconds to win their first title outside of Jamaica .

Trinidadian Craig Sumair and Simon Rodriquez finished two minutes behind,while their compatriots Radj Persad and Schuravi Mallian were third. Meanwhile, Bobby Marshall and co-driver Michelle Laidlaw won the front wheel drive title after finishing fifth overall, posting 1 hour, 23 minutes and 31 seconds. The other three Jamaican team members were unable to finish the rally.
